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
63158295294 25 51095709 56894823371
9356236 59876262500 7224503545
9356236 59876262500 7224503545
7927 35073612167 1970680 135615
All about undefined
Interested in learning more?
9356236 59876262500 7224503545
7927 35073612167 1970680 135615
See more
8058 5613729957
6932 5246 1989 0229
See more
744358806 4361950 15720457
963 2034503 22597593604 5155620
See more